Temples and Religious Places

Temples and Religious Places
Pingyao’s religious sites reflect its rich cultural tapestry. The Confucius Temple, a Ming-Qing academic hub, honors Confucianism with its grand Dacheng Hall and imperial exam history. Shuanglin Temple, a UNESCO-treasured Buddhist gem, boasts 1,400 Ming Dynasty colored sculptures. Chenghuang Temple merges Taoist and folk beliefs, while historic synagogues and mosques highlight the city’s inclusive heritage. s.

FAQ

Was ist das legendärste Wahrzeichen in Pingyao Antike Stadt?

Die 600-jährige Stadtmauer, mit 72 Wachtürmen, die die 72 Jünger von Confucius symbolisieren.

Wie kommst du nach Pingyao von Taiyuan?

Hochgeschwindigkeitsbahn (30 Min., 59 RMB) oder Auto (1,5 Std. über G5 Schnellstraße).

Sind Kraftfahrzeuge in der alten Stadt erlaubt?

Nein, nur Notfahrzeuge. Besucher müssen draußen parken und zu Fuß betreten.

Was gibt es in Pingyao?

Pingyao Rindfleisch, wan tuo (kalte Buchweizen Gelee), und kao lao lao (gedämpfte Buchweizennudeln).

Welche familienfreundlichen Aktivitäten sind in Pingyao?

Alte Münzprägewerkstätten, traditionelle Keksherstellung und Schatzsuche in historischen Stätten.
